Responsibilities

The Training Coordinator is responsible for coordinating and delivering training programs for distribution center associates. This role ensures associates are properly trained on safety procedures, equipment operation, and standard work processes to drive productivity, quality, and compliance.

  • Coordinate and deliver new hire onboarding and orientation for hourly associates
  • Schedule and facilitate training for warehouse roles (pick, pack, ship, receive, forklift, etc.)
  • Ensure all employees are trained on safety standards, OSHA requirements, and company policies
  • Partner with Operations leaders to identify skill gaps and training needs
  • Maintain and update standard operating procedures (SOPs), work instructions, and job aids
  • Track and report training completion, certifications, and compliance metrics
  • Administer and manage Learning Management Systems (LMS) and training records
  • Conduct refresher training and cross-training programs to support workforce flexibility
  • Evaluate training effectiveness through audits, observations, and performance data
  • Support leadership development for leads, supervisors, and high-potential employees
  • Assist with onboarding programs to improve retention and time-to-productivity
  • Ensure proper certification for equipment (e.g., forklifts, pallet jacks)

Spencer Gifts LLC, a lifestyle retail company operates two unique, national brands, Spencer's and Spirit Halloween throughout the United States, Canada and online.

Spencer's is the mall destination for entertainment, excitement and fun. For over 60 years we have been offering unique product for the lifestyle style of our core 18-24 year old guest, always inspired by humor and irreverence.

Originally a mail-order catalog in Easton, PA, Spencer's has been the leader in fun and novel products from the Whoopie Cushion to lava lights. In 1963 Spencer's expanded its reach and opened its first store in the Cherry Hill Mall in Cherry Hill, New Jersey where we continue to operate.

From the outset, Spencer's quickly became an oasis within the mall environment offering our guests an entertaining experience both through its merchandising and product mix. In 2003, under new management, Spencer's lifted the bar higher and set out to reinvent itself. Remaining true to its roots, the reinvention process remained focused on Spencer's strong history and commitment to irreverence, humor and fun. The result of this reinvention set Spencer's on the path to greatness in a subtle shift from Spencer Gifts to Spencer's.

Today, Spencer's operates over 600 stores throughout the United States, Canada and online and is proud to be one of the longest running shows in the mall.
